What kind of espresso machine should I buy?
Buy a pump-powered machine, not a lever or steam-driven machine. They are fast and efficient. An espresso machine requires pressure to emulsify oils and dissolve gasses. The pump-powered espresso machine is stronger as it can reach up to 9 atmospheres as opposed to the others that reach only 2 to 3 atmospheres.
How should I care for an espresso machine in the home?
An espresso machine is often messy and sloppy. There could be coffee stains on the areas where it touches. With that knowledge, keep your espresso machine in a zone which is easy to clean. Maintain the filter parts spotless for good-tasting coffee.
